Welcome to the historic village of Geurie.

Geurie is a small village in the Central West of New South Wales, Australia.

A comfortable 4.5 hour drive from Sydney, it is famously known as the halfway point between Sydney and the ‘Outback’.

Situated under the watch eye of Bald Hill, Geurie is 25 minutes East of Dubbo and 20 minutes West of Wellington.

If you love bush walking, mountain bike riding or country drives - Geurie is a beautiful place to explore. Great fishing at Peach Trees or Ponto Falls. The local swimming pool, skatepark & tennis courts are well loved by locals. A children’s playground & cricket nets are a great spot to stop off on a long drive from the city to ‘out west’.
